Biography

James is a doctoral student of Dr. Ranjit Bindra in the Experimental Pathology PhD program. His research focuses on the investigation of synthetic lethal drug interactions in glioma. Through collaboration with Dr. Seth Herzon's lab in the Department of Chemistry, James's goal is to create novel, rationally designed therapeutics.

James received his BS in Biology from the University of Massachusetts, Amherst Commonwealth Honors College with a minor in chemistry. He researched the use of nanomaterials for the cytosolic delivery of biologics under the mentorship of Dr. Vincent Rotello in the UMass Chemistry Department. He competed nationally on the UMass Powerlifting team.
